Dr Akinwumi Adesina has been sworn-in as the newly re-elected eight President of the African Development Bank for a second five-year term.

The swearing-in ceremony and oath-taking took place on Tuesday and was attended by Heads of States, Governors, Nigeria’s former Vice President, Atiku Abubakar, and over 200 external stakeholders who joined physically and virtually.

On August 27, Adesina’s re-election was announced by the Chairperson of the Board of Governors of the Bank, Mrs Niale Kaba.

He was re-elected with 100 per cent votes of all regional and non-regional members of the Bank.

Adesina was first elected President of the Bank on May 28, 2015 and would begin his new term of another five years on September 1.
